PRE-PHARMACY
PROGRAM INFORMATION
This degree will fulfill pre-requisite course requirement CREDITS for application to the SC College of Pharmacy. This program will also meet most requirements for colleges of pharmacy in the Southeastern U.S. with individualized advisement. Some colleges of pharmacy may require additional course work.
SCHEDULING AND ENTRY OPTIONS:
Students may enter at any term. Day and evening classes are available. Courses may be completed in any order subject to the completion of course prerequisites.
DEGREE:
Associate in Applied
Science
Major:General Technology - Concentration
in Pre-Pharmacy
Graduation Credits Required: 73
DEGREE
REQUIREMENTS:
General Education: 27 Semester Credit Hours
ECO 211 Microeconomics - 3 credits
ENG 101 English Composition I - 3 credits
ENG 102 English Composition II - 3 credits
MAT 120 Probability and Statistics - 3 credits
PSY 201 General Psychology - 3 credits
SPC 205 Public Speaking - 3 credits
Electives - 9 credits
NOTE: Electives may come from these areas: Communication, Humanities, Social Sciences, History and Foreign Language. Students should refer to
“General Education Course Requirements”
Required Program Courses:
46 Semester Credit Hours
BIO 101 Biological Sciences I - 4 credits
BIO 102 Biological Sciences II - 4 credits
BIO 210 Anatomy and Physiology I - 4 credits
BIO 211 Anatomy and Physiology II - 4 credits
CHM 110 College Chemistry I - 4 credits
CHM 111 College Chemistry II - 4 credits
CHM 211 Organic Chemistry I - 4 credits
CHM 212 Organic Chemistry II - 4 credits
MAT 130 Elementary Calculus - 3 credits
PHM 101 Introduction to Pharmacy - 3 credits
PHY 201 Physics I - 4 credits
PHY 202 Physics II - 4 credits
